**FAQ: GridSmith crossword generator**

Q: Why does GridSmith sometimes stall on themed puzzles?

A: The fill solver backtracks hard when theme entries pin too many crossings — known issue, fix is on Priya's plate for next sprint. Kill-and-retry is safe; generation is deterministic per seed. If you need to unlock the seed archive, use this passphrase:

unlock words, baguf-badug: aldath-ralwyn-gilath-oliys-sorius-raleth-pelmir-praeth-lamix-druvan-siliel-fraax-queniel

/*
 * Fixture: gpu_profile_baseline
 *
 * Feeds the Slabtrace memory profiler a synthetic allocation
 * trace (three kernels, one leaked buffer) so assertions on
 * peak usage and leak detection stay deterministic. Don't
 * regenerate the trace file by hand — use the capture script
 * in tools/, otherwise timestamps drift and the diff test
 * fails. The fixture posts results to the staging ingest
 * endpoint, which requires auth even in CI. Authenticate
 * those requests with the bearer token below.
 */

login token, yajeg-fawif: eyJhbGciOiJIUzI1NiIsInR5cCI6IkpXVCJ9.eyJzdWIiOiIEdPQYnZXaZIn0.HSRTnYZBx0Qc

Fix: gates now require green metrics across all tier-1 flows for 30 minutes before promotion. Support impact: promotions will take longer; expect customers on canary hosts to stay there up to an hour. If a customer reports issues during a canary window, note the host group in the ticket. Gating thresholds and the current canary schedule are listed on the internal page below.

operations page: https://confluence.zemvarlabs.internal/projects/display/browse/display/8963

Subject: Memtrace cut-over complete

Team,

Cut-over to Memtrace v2 for GPU memory profiling finished last night. Old v1 agents are disabled; any tickets referencing v1 dashboards should be closed as resolved-by-migration. Sampling overhead is now under 2% and allocation traces include kernel names. Known gap: profiles older than 30 days were not migrated. Point customers at the v2 docs for setup questions. For reference when troubleshooting, the agent now runs with the following configuration.

settings of bagaf-bawip:
[aldax]
port = 5000
region = south-4
host = aldax.brasklabs.corp
team = brivan
timeout_ms = 2000
retries = 2